DEM Production Source Contract (2026-06-28)

Decision

New production should use D:\DEM\SRTMDEM_RSP_SARscape as the common DEM source family unless a task explicitly declares another DEM in its manifest. The system should not mix SRTM, COPDEM, GMTED, and the interpolated Heilongjiang 10 m DEM silently.

This does not mean every engine reads the same physical file. The same SRTM source is maintained in several engine-compatible forms:

Role Path Format Intended consumers
SARscape/ENVI source D:\DEM\SRTMDEM_RSP_SARscape ENVI/SARscape float32 binary with .hdr IDL_DINSAR_DEM_BASE_FILE, GF3_SARSCAPE_DEM_PATH
WGS84 prepared source D:\DEM\SRTMDEM_RSP_SARscape.wgs84 ENVI float32 binary/VRT-readable raster ISCE2_DEM_PATH, PYINT_PREPARED_DEM_PATH, SAR_ANALYSIS_DEM_PATH, GAMMA_SBAS_DEM_PATH, TIMESERIES_DEM_PATH
Int16 GeoTIFF source D:\DEM\SRTMDEM_RSP_SARscape_global_int16.tif GeoTIFF int16 LANDSAR_DEM_PATH, LANDSAR_SBAS_DEM_PATH, GDAL/RPC-style GeoTIFF consumers such as GF3_GEO_DEM_PATH

The LT-1 single-scene production profile uses a 30 m analysis grid. Product manifests must still record the selected SRTM-derived source file, the cropped/converted DEM path, the actual Gamma DEM spacing, the derived dem_lat_ovr/dem_lon_ovr, and the configured target grid so reviewers can distinguish the source DEM family from the output grid.

The LT-1 single-scene profile also performs multilook and speckle filtering before registering the final analysis GeoTIFF. The production manifest must record SAR_ANALYSIS_RANGE_LOOKS, SAR_ANALYSIS_AZIMUTH_LOOKS, and the speckle filter method/window so reviewers can reproduce the output pixel statistics.

Non-Default DEMs

  • D:\DEM\HeiLongJiang10M_DEM.tif is a regional interpolated DEM. It is not the default production DEM.
  • D:\DEM\landsar_prepared\HeiLongJiang10M_DEM_full_4326_int16.tif is a LandSAR-compatible regional derivative of the interpolated DEM. It should only be used by an explicitly named regional/high-resolution experiment.
  • D:\DEM\COPDEM_GLO30_China_4326_DEM remains a possible China-coverage fallback, but it is not the default after this contract.
  • D:\DEM\GMTED2010.jp2 is too coarse for production geocoding and should not be used as a production DEM default.

Any task that intentionally uses a non-default DEM must record the selected source path, derived/cropped path, DEM resolution, target output grid, and coverage decision in its manifest.
